A brief history...

Quirindi Toastmasters Club was established in the early 1980s.

A first meeting was held between members of the local Quota club, who had suggested it might be good to have a Toastmasters club in Quirindi, and representatives from the Tamworth Toastmasters Club.

It was decided to stage a demonstration meeting to gauge interest in the idea.

Around 30 people, including members of the Tamworth club, attended the demonstration meeting which became the Formation Meeting when those present voted to establish a Toastmasters Club in Quirindi.

A steering committee was formed headed up by John Reilly who was also to become the Charter President when the Club became "official" in 1981.

The steering committee decided it wasn't going to charter under-strength so worked assiduously over the 12 to 18 months after the first meeting to build a strong basis for the new club.

And the rest, as they say, is certainly history, as the Club celebrated first its fifth, then 10th, 15th and 20th anniversaries until November 2006 when the Club's quarter century was celebrated.

During its time to date, the Quirindi Toastmasters Club has helped hundreds of people in the town and district improve their communication and leadership skills.

This has been achieved through Speechcraft, Youth Leadership, and the opportunity to learn in a fun and friendly environment on the meetings held twice a month in a mutually supportive atmosphere.

Many members have gone to compete at higher levels in speech, evaulation and table topics competitions (including to District [or state] level), and a number have held higher office within the Toastmasters organisation in Australia.
